/* CSS Document */
.eventsModule{}
.eventsModule h2{}
.eventsModule span.date{letter-spacing:0;font-size:1em;font-weight:bold;display:block;margin:8px 0 15px;border-bottom:1px solid #E0E0E0;padding:0 0 12px}
.eventsModule .eventContent h2{background:none;padding:0;font-size:1.7em}
.eventsModule .eventsMenu{padding:0;margin-bottom:40px;display:block;position:relative}
.eventsModule .eventsMenu h2{font-size:1.3em;padding:34px 14px 3px;margin:0;text-transform:uppercase; background:url(../images/images-main/notepad-hdr.gif) no-repeat scroll 0 0;}
.eventsModule .eventsMenu ul{padding:5px 10px 14px;margin-top:0; background:url(../images/images-main/notepad-bg.gif) repeat-y scroll 0 0;}
.eventsModule .eventsMenu ul li{margin:5px;padding:0;list-style-type:none;list-style-position:outside;}
.eventsModule .eventsMenu span{font-size:1.1em;padding:0;display:block;margin:0 0 5px;font-weight:bold;line-height:1.2em;border:none}
.eventsModule .eventsMenu span a{border:none}
.eventsModule .eventsMenu span a:hover,.eventsModule .eventsMenu span a:active,.eventsModule .eventsMenu span a:focus{}
.eventsModule .eventsMenu span.date{font-size:0.95em;padding:0;margin:-3px 0 7px;display:block;font-weight:normal;line-height:1.6em;border-top:none}

/* events include */
.eventsInclude{margin:0 0 15px;color:#fff}
.eventsInclude h2{font-size:1.2em;color:#fff;padding:13px 15px;background:#22386f;margin:0;font-weight:bold;border-bottom:1px #fff solid}
.eventsInclude ul{}
.eventsInclude li{list-style-type:none;list-style-position:outside;margin:0}
.eventsInclude span.date{display:block;margin:0;padding:5px 0 7px;font-weight:bold}
.eventsInclude .mainEvent,.eventsInclude .noEvents{padding:10px 14px 15px;background:url(../images/images-main/comment-bg.gif) repeat-x 0 -10px #3b5095}
.eventsInclude p.noEvents{margin:0}
.eventsInclude .event{padding:14px 14px 8px;background:url(../images/images-main/comment-bg.gif) repeat-x 0 -10px #3b5095}
.eventsInclude .event.last{padding:8px 14px 16px;background:url(../images/images-main/comment-bg.gif) repeat-x 0 -10px #3b5095}
.eventsInclude h3{font-size:1.5em;font-weight:bold;margin:0;padding:0}
.eventsInclude h3 a{border-bottom:none; font-weight:bold;color:#fff}
.eventsInclude h3 a:hover,.eventsInclude h3 a:active,.eventsInclude h3 a:focus{color:#fff}
.eventsInclude .eventContent{padding:0 0 14px;margin:0}
.eventsInclude a{color:#fff}
.eventsInclude a:hover,.eventsInclude a:active,.eventsInclude a:focus{color:#fff}
.eventsInclude p{}
.eventsInclude .eventContent h2,.eventsInclude .eventContent h3{/*remove any header styling from story*/font-size:1em;color:#fff;background:none;border:none;text-transform:none;letter-spacing:0;padding:0;margin:3px 0;font-weight:bold;display:block}
